What is a business integration manager?

Business Integration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ing and coordinating the integration of business processes, systems, and technologies within an organization—often during mergers, acquisitions, or the adoption of new software solutions. They work to ensure that different departments or organizations work together efficiently, aligning strategies and operations to achieve business objectives. Their role includes project management, stakeholder communication, risk assessment, and troubleshooting to minimize disruption during transitions. Business Integration Managers play a key role in helping companies achieve seamless operational changes and maximize the value of business transformations.

What does a business integration manager do?

A business integration manager supports two or more businesses with the process of going through a merger. As a business integration manager, you help the partners come up with a process and timeline to complete the merger as smoothly as possible. Your job duties include setting up meetings between relevant parties, determining which employees have the most critical, transferable skills, and overseeing large-scale project management for the transfer of data. You might also recommend new products to promote or commemorate the rebranding of the company. While you do not directly manage a team, you do provide advice on how to close the deal efficiently. Qualifications for this career include a bachelor’s or master’s degree in business administration and prior experience as a project manager.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a business integration man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Business Integration Manager, you need expertise in project management, process improvement, and business analysis, often supported by a degree in business or a related field. Familiarity with integration platforms (such as MuleSoft or Dell Boomi), ERP/CRM systems, and certifications like PMP or Six Sigma are commonly required. Exceptional communication, stakeholder management, and problem-solving skills help build consensus and drive change. These skills ensure seamless integration of systems and processes, minimizing disruptions and maximizing organizational efficiency.

How does a business integration manager typically collaborate with cross-functional teams during major projects?

A Business Integration Manager frequently serves as the bridge between various functional departments, such as IT, operations, and finance, to ensure seamless project execution. They facilitate communication, coordinate timelines, and align business objectives with technical solutions. This role often involves organizing regular meetings, troubleshooting process discrepancies, and ensuring all stakeholders are informed and engaged throughout the integration process. Collaboration and stakeholder management are crucial, as successful integration relies on collective input and buy-in from different areas of the organization.

What is the difference between Business Integration Manager vs Business Analyst?

AspectBusiness Integration ManagerBusiness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in Business, IT, or related field; certifications like CBIP or PMP beneficialBachelor's degree in Business, IT, or related field; certifications like CBAP or PMI-PBA helpful
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with IT and business teams to implement integrations; often project-basedAnalyzes business processes; works with stakeholders to gather requirements
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in IT, finance, and large corporations focusing on system integrationsWidely used across industries for process improvement and requirements gathering

The Business Integration Manager focuses on coordinating and implementing system integrations across business units, requiring technical and project management skills. In contrast, the Business Analyst primarily analyzes business needs and documents requirements. Both roles often collaborate but serve different functions within organizational projects.

ROLE OVERVIEW
As Integrating Manager for SigMon/SigInt business segment, you are responsible for the overall operations, growth, and market positioning of Keysight's SigMon/SigInt business. You translate segment and portfolio strategy into executable tactical plans, build a team of business development managers and specialists, and lead them to engage with customers and cross-functional teams.
You direct and integrate the resources of multiple workgroups - business development, field sales, product/solution marketing, and technical specialists - to develop regional go-to-market strategies, identify and win key accounts, and build the solution narratives that connect Keysight's portfolio of products and solutions to evolving SigMon/SigInt trends. The position requires an individual who motivates, innovates, takes risks, advocates new ideas and methodologies and drives continuous improvement, resulting in ADGS business growth. This individual must have a broad knowledge of many industry segments including, signal monitoring and intelligence to present latest market drivers at thought leadership events and lead a team of experts in solving difficult customer problems and influence strategy across Keysight by connecting business drivers and knowledge of customer needs. This leader will continue to funnel outside customer perspectives into the IST solutions development lifecycle. This is position reports to a Vice President.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Business strategy & operations. Own the overall operations and business objectives for the SigMon/SigInt segment; develop regional business development and customer engagement strategies end to end.
  • Translate strategy into tactics. Convert portfolio and segment strategy into tactical business plans, programs, and short-term order forecasts; define priorities and delegate initiatives across your team and partner workgroups.
  • Lead and develop people. Build a team of business development managers, engineers, and supervisors - and, where applicable, senior individual contributors; set objectives, coach for performance, build bench strength, and drive talent acquisition and retention across the segment.
  • Portfolio positioning. Shape and champion solution narratives that position Keysight's SigMon/SigInt portfolio - RF/microwave instrumentation, electronic warfare, and SIGINT/ELINT sensors and analyzers, against the customer's evolving mission needs.
  • Drive emerging trends. Frame Keysight's response to the shift toward software-defined, simulation-based validation of cognitive and AI-enabled SigMon/SigInt; ensure the segment's messaging and roadmap engagement stay ahead of market direction.
  • Cross-functional integration. Partner with product line management, R&D, solutions engineering, and marketing to align offerings, pricing, and campaigns with segment demand; represent the voice of the SigMon/SigInt customer internally.
  • Forecasting & funnel health. Deliver accurate short-term order forecasts and maintain a healthy, well-qualified funnel; monitor pipeline metrics, win rates, and competitive dynamics and adjust tactics accordingly.
  • Compliance & customer trust. Ensure engagements observe the export-control, ITAR, and CMMC/CUI handling requirements inherent to defense customer relationships.
